Creamy Garlic Paprika Shrimp Skillet Recipe

Creamy Garlic Paprika Shrimp Skillet Recipe

5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star No reviews
  • Author: Lilly
  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 20 minutes
  • Total Time: 35 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ings
  • Category: Main Course
  • Method: Sautéing
  • Cuisine: International

Description

Indulge in a flavorful and creamy Garlic Paprika Shrimp Skillet recipe that is perfect for a quick and delicious meal. Learn how to make it here!


Ingredients

  • – 450 g peeled and deveined raw shrimp (1 lb)
  • – 5 ml sea salt, divided (reduce to 3.75 ml if using fine table salt) (1 tsp)
  • – 3.75 ml cracked black pepper, divided (3/4 tsp)
  • – 45 ml olive oil (3 tbsp)
  • – 1 large shallot, finely chopped (about 120 g) (1/2 cup)
  • – 120 ml finely chopped red bell pepper (1/2 cup)
  • – 4 garlic cloves, minced
  • – 30 ml tomato paste (2 tbsp)
  • – 2.5 ml crushed red pepper flakes (1/2 tsp)
  • – 180 ml vegetable or chicken broth (3/4 cup)
  • – 10 ml paprika (2 tsp)
  • – 2 handfuls fresh baby spinach
  • – 120 ml heavy cream (1/2 cup)
  • – 15-30 ml fresh lemon juice (from 1 lemon) (1-2 tbsp)
  • – 30 ml chopped fresh parsley leaves (2 tbsp)
  • – Cooked orzo or rice, or crusty bread for dipping


Instructions

  1. Dry the shrimp using a paper towel and sprinkle evenly with half a teaspoon of both salt and pepper. Warm 2 tablespoons of o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. When the oil is hot, place the shrimp in the pan, ensuring they aren’t overlapping, and cook for 3 minutes. Turn them over, cooking for an additional minute until they are firm and opaque. Move them to a plate.
  2. Lower the heat to medium. Add the remaining tablespoon of oil to the skillet, and then add the shallots and red bell pepper. Sauté for 3 to 4 minutes until they become tender. Mix in the garlic, tomato paste, and red pepper flakes, and cook for 2 to 3 minutes until the garlic is fragrant and the tomato paste is caramelized.
  3. Pour in the broth to deglaze the pan and let it simmer for about 5 minutes until the liquid has reduced by half. Incorporate the paprika and spinach, cooking for 1 to 2 minutes until the spinach wilts. Stir in the heavy cream and lemon juice, seasoning with the remaining half teaspoon of salt and a quarter teaspoon of pepper.
  4. Place the cooked shrimp back into the skillet and sprinkle with fresh parsley. Serve alongside rice, orzo, or with a piece of crusty bread.

Notes

  • Use fresh shrimp for optimal flavor and texture.
  • Adjust red pepper flakes to your preferred spice level.
  • Deglaze the pan thoroughly to incorporate all the flavorful bits.

Tips/tricks

To achieve the best results, use a high-quality broth, either vegetable or chicken, to deglaze the pan. This step brings depth to the sauce. When adding heavy cream, do so slowly, stirring constantly to prevent curdling. This technique ensures a smooth and velvety finish.

Adjust the seasoning to your taste before returning the shrimp to the skillet. A touch of lemon juice adds brightness, balancing the richness of the cream. Garnish with fresh parsley for a burst of color and flavor.

Troubleshooting/variations

If your sauce curdles, it may have overheated. To fix this, remove the skillet from the heat and whisk in a bit more cream or broth. For a variation, consider adding other vegetables like zucchini or cherry tomatoes for added texture and flavor.

Experiment with different herbs, such as basil or cilantro, for a unique twist. If you prefer a more robust flavor, increase the amount of garlic or paprika to suit your taste. This recipe is versatile, allowing you to adapt it to your preferences.

Pairings/storage

The creamy garlic paprika shrimp pairs wonderfully with a variety of sides. Consider serving it with a simple green salad or roasted vegetables to complement the rich flavors. For storage, keep le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to two days. Reheat gently on the stove, adding a splash of broth to revive the sauce’s creaminess.
